1. A voltage source converter for use in high voltage direct current power transmission and reactive power compensation, the voltage source converter comprising:

  • first and second DC terminals for connection in use to a DC network, three phase elements and three auxiliary converters connected between the first and second DC terminals, each phase element including two parallel connected strings of series connected primary switching elements, the each mid-points between each string of series-connected primary switching elements defining an AC terminals for connection in use to a respective phase of an AC network, each auxiliary converter being connected in parallel with a respective one of the phase elements to define a single-phase converter limb and the three single-phase converter limbs being mounted and connected in series to the first and second DC terminals to define a two-terminal DC network for three-phase power transmission;

    the primary switching elements being controllable in use to facilitate power conversion between the AC and DC networks, each auxiliary converter being operable in use to act as a waveform synthesizer to modify a first DC voltage presented to the DC network so as to minimise ripple in the DC voltage.
